When to go to Cramlington
Weather plays a big role in choosing the right time to visit. If you prefer warmer conditions, July tends to deliver with temperatures reaching up to 20ºC (68ºF).
The weather is at its coolest in January. Expect lows of 1ºC (34ºF).
Browse around for Cramlington hotels in April for the best chance of clearer skies. Averaging five days of rain, it's the driest month.
You can expect more rain in November, which gets around nine days of wet weather.
